A Rare Discovery

Genetic testing confirmed what the doctors suspected: Rocco, Roman, and Rohan were identical triplets.

This was astonishing because the chances of naturally conceiving identical triplets are estimated to be 1 in 200 million. Unlike fraternal multiples, which occur when multiple eggs are fertilized, identical triplets develop when a single fertilized egg splits—not just into two, but into three embryos.

For Becki-Jo and her family, this meant their three boys were not just brothers born at the same time, but true genetic copies of each other.
